Abstract

The subject of article is about isolation and study of endemic cyanide-resistant strain on the Madneuli mine, for further microbiological decontamination of cyanide-containing waste of the gold mining company. In the result of performed studies, for the first time in Georgia, two active cyanide-destructor stains were isolated from the liquid and solid objects contaminated with industrial cyanides: The strain #5 Bac.cyanooxidans and #12 Bac.subtilis. In the result of performed works, in laboratory conditions, in the mode of serial passage, on model solutions, some characteristics of development of cyanide-destructor microorganisms in the process of cyanide-destruction were determined.
